Class: Kaltura::KalturaAppTokenBaseFilter

Inherits:
KalturaFilter show all
Defined in:
lib/kaltura_types.rb

Direct Known Subclasses

KalturaAppTokenFilter

Instance Attribute Summary collapse

Attributes inherited from KalturaFilter

#advanced_search, #order_by

Attributes inherited from KalturaObjectBase

#object_type, #related_objects

Instance Method Summary collapse

Methods inherited from KalturaObjectBase

#camelcase, #to_b, #to_params

Instance Attribute Details

#created_at_greater_than_or_equalObject

Returns the value of attribute created_at_greater_than_or_equal.



10628
10629
10630
# File 'lib/kaltura_types.rb', line 10628

def created_at_greater_than_or_equal
  @created_at_greater_than_or_equal
end

#created_at_less_than_or_equalObject

Returns the value of attribute created_at_less_than_or_equal.



10629
10630
10631
# File 'lib/kaltura_types.rb', line 10629

def created_at_less_than_or_equal
  @created_at_less_than_or_equal
end

#id_equalObject

Returns the value of attribute id_equal.



10626
10627
10628
# File 'lib/kaltura_types.rb', line 10626

def id_equal
  @id_equal
end

#id_inObject

Returns the value of attribute id_in.



10627
10628
10629
# File 'lib/kaltura_types.rb', line 10627

def id_in
  @id_in
end

#session_user_id_equalObject

Returns the value of attribute session_user_id_equal.



10634
10635
10636
# File 'lib/kaltura_types.rb', line 10634

def session_user_id_equal
  @session_user_id_equal
end

#status_equalObject

Returns the value of attribute status_equal.



10632
10633
10634
# File 'lib/kaltura_types.rb', line 10632

def status_equal
  @status_equal
end

#status_inObject

Returns the value of attribute status_in.



10633
10634
10635
# File 'lib/kaltura_types.rb', line 10633

def status_in
  @status_in
end

#updated_at_greater_than_or_equalObject

Returns the value of attribute updated_at_greater_than_or_equal.



10630
10631
10632
# File 'lib/kaltura_types.rb', line 10630

def updated_at_greater_than_or_equal
  @updated_at_greater_than_or_equal
end

#updated_at_less_than_or_equalObject

Returns the value of attribute updated_at_less_than_or_equal.



10631
10632
10633
# File 'lib/kaltura_types.rb', line 10631

def updated_at_less_than_or_equal
  @updated_at_less_than_or_equal
end

Instance Method Details

#from_xml(xml_element) ⇒ Object



10652
10653
10654
10655
10656
10657
10658
10659
10660
10661
10662
10663
10664
10665
10666
10667
10668
10669
10670
10671
10672
10673
10674
10675
10676
10677
10678
10679
10680
10681
# File 'lib/kaltura_types.rb', line 10652

def from_xml(xml_element)
	super
	if xml_element.elements['idEqual'] != nil
		self.id_equal = xml_element.elements['idEqual'].text
	end
	if xml_element.elements['idIn'] != nil
		self.id_in = xml_element.elements['idIn'].text
	end
	if xml_element.elements['createdAtGreaterThanOrEqual'] != nil
		self.created_at_greater_than_or_equal = xml_element.elements['createdAtGreaterThanOrEqual'].text
	end
	if xml_element.elements['createdAtLessThanOrEqual'] != nil
		self.created_at_less_than_or_equal = xml_element.elements['createdAtLessThanOrEqual'].text
	end
	if xml_element.elements['updatedAtGreaterThanOrEqual'] != nil
		self.updated_at_greater_than_or_equal = xml_element.elements['updatedAtGreaterThanOrEqual'].text
	end
	if xml_element.elements['updatedAtLessThanOrEqual'] != nil
		self.updated_at_less_than_or_equal = xml_element.elements['updatedAtLessThanOrEqual'].text
	end
	if xml_element.elements['statusEqual'] != nil
		self.status_equal = xml_element.elements['statusEqual'].text
	end
	if xml_element.elements['statusIn'] != nil
		self.status_in = xml_element.elements['statusIn'].text
	end
	if xml_element.elements['sessionUserIdEqual'] != nil
		self.session_user_id_equal = xml_element.elements['sessionUserIdEqual'].text
	end
end